I like it, but if you want a little critique I have a few suggestions. The extra hit from the quantums is nice, but in this scenario the dorsal phaser array would be better for the points. Then you can drop phlox and lojur for TOS sulu (3) and upgrade to picards 9 for the extra action.

You could trade shelby in for lojur on the defiant, but that is a 50/50 thing that comes down to play style.

One thing to keep in mind is that every other turn you get to control the borg cube. So unless your opponent runs for it you will only need your defensive upgrades every other turn. On your turn to control the cube TL & BS, on the opponents turn sulu and TL. It's not a bad idea to yest fly the ships at home just to see how they may maneuver around the cube.
